<div dir="ltr">On Wed, Mar 6, 2013 at 9:39 AM, Manav Bhatia <span dir="ltr"><<a href="mailto:bhatiamanav@gmail.com" target="_blank">bhatiamanav@gmail.com</a>></span> wrote:<br><div class="gmail_extra"><div class="gmail_quote">
<bl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div style="word-wrap:break-word"><div>Thanks Jed. </div><div>
<br></div><div>3.3 compiles fine on my machine with complex support. However, the reason I am not using it is the modified NaN handling between 3.1 and 3.3. </div><div>Seems like for a vector with some NaNs 3.1 returned an L2 norm as a NaN. But, 3.3 throws an exception. I would prefer to handle the NaN occurrence within my code, which is still forcing me to stick to 3.1. </div>
<div><br></div><div>Is there a way to turn off this behavior in 3.3? Any other suggestions would be welcome. </div></div></blockquote><div><br></div><div style>Use petsc-3.3 from here.</div><div><br></div><div><a href="https://bitbucket.org/petsc/petsc-3.3">https://bitbucket.org/petsc/petsc-3.3</a></div>
</div></div></div>